Weapon Loadout


To support this playstyle, weapon choices should emphasize consistent damage and battlefield control. The front-mounted slot should feature heavy long guns or reinforced cannons. These provide reliable penetration and solid mid-range damage, enabling you to engage larger ships directly instead of relying solely on positioning.


Side-mounted weapons should focus on sustained DPS. Heavy culverins or reinforced rapid-fire cannons are ideal for broadside combat, allowing you to maintain pressure while maneuvering. These weapons turn your Corvette into a persistent threat during extended engagements.


The rear weapon slot plays a defensive role. Chaser cannons or medium long guns help deter pursuit and punish enemies that attempt to exploit your reduced top speed. This ensures that disengaging remains a tactical option rather than a weakness.


Auxiliary weapons such as torpedoes, mines, or heavy explosives fit naturally into this build. Instead of burst tools, they become area control and disruption tools, used to shape enemy movement and control space on the battlefield.


Armor and Survivability


Defense is a defining feature of the large ship Corvette. Equip medium-to-heavy armor that boosts hull durability and damage resistance while preserving reasonable maneuverability. The goal is not to become immobile, but to gain the resilience needed for prolonged combat.


Hull upgrades and defensive modules should prioritize repair efficiency, stamina recovery, and damage mitigation. These systems allow you to remain active longer, recover faster between engagements, and withstand sustained enemy pressure.


Stability upgrades that improve turning control and handling are equally important, ensuring the heavier Corvette still feels responsive and adaptable.


Modules and Perks


Modules should reinforce the ship's identity as a sustained-pressure platform. Prioritize perks that enhance reload speed, continuous damage output, armor effectiveness, and combat endurance. Effects that reward prolonged engagements or consecutive hits are especially valuable.


Mobility-focused perks should remain part of the build. Even in a heavier configuration, the Corvette's advantage is its movement, making stamina efficiency and maneuverability essential for battlefield control.
